Ask U.S.: Darfur Discussion Live Streaming

by ERICA LIEPMANN, Causecast Associate Editor
Recently, the Obama administration unveiled the government’s new strategy for dealing with the Sudanese government and addressing the ongoing humanitarian crisis in the Darfur region. To keep the ball rolling on a national conversation about this important topic, and to engage Darfur activists and the general public alike, the White House will be hosting a national discussion on Darfur. On November 10, government officials and nonprofit leaders will come together for Ask U.S., a nation-wide question and answer session about Sudan and the Darfur conflict.
Here the details and how you can get in on the conversation:
Who:
• Scott Gration, U.S. Special Envoy to Sudan
• Samantha Power, NSC Senior Director for Multilateral Affairs
• Jerry Fowler, President of Save Darfur Coalition
• Layla Amjadi, Student Director of STAND (student division of the Genocide Intervention Network)
When:
Tuesday, November 10, 3:00 p.m. EST. The event will take place at the White House and will be live streaming online so people across the nation can tune in and join the conversation.
